Key Insights of Japan L-Carnitine Drink Market
- Market Size (2023): Estimated at approximately $150 million, with rapid growth driven by health-conscious consumers.
- Forecast Value (2026): Projected to reach $250 million, reflecting a CAGR of around 14% over the next three years.
- Growth Drivers: Rising awareness of weight management, increasing prevalence of metabolic disorders, and expanding functional beverage categories.
- Leading Segment: Ready-to-drink (RTD) formats dominate, accounting for over 65% of sales, favored for convenience and portability.
- Core Application: Primarily used for weight control, energy boosting, and metabolic health enhancement.
- Leading Geography: Urban centers like Tokyo, Osaka, and Nagoya hold over 70% of the market share, driven by higher disposable incomes and health awareness.
- Key Market Opportunity: Growing demand for natural, clean-label formulations presents a significant niche for premium brands.
- Major Companies: Notable players include Morinaga, Yakult, and emerging startups focusing on innovative delivery formats.

Japan L-Carnitine Drink Market Regulatory Environment and Challenges
The regulatory framework governing dietary supplements and functional beverages in Japan is complex, involving multiple agencies such as the Ministry of Health, Labour and Welfare (MHLW). Compliance with Food Sanitation Act and Pharmaceutical Affairs Law is mandatory, requiring rigorous safety assessments and labeling standards. While regulations are evolving to accommodate innovative ingredients like L-Carnitine, navigating these pathways can be resource-intensive for new entrants.
Key challenges include the need for clinical evidence to substantiate health claims, potential delays in approval processes, and stringent import/export regulations. Additionally, consumer skepticism towards unverified health benefits necessitates transparent communication and scientific backing. Companies that proactively engage with regulatory bodies and prioritize compliance will mitigate risks and capitalize on emerging opportunities in this highly regulated environment.
